An example of an object's anti-terrorist security passport is an information and reference document that allows you to determine the degree of compliance of this object with the requirements for its protection against the actions of extremist groups or other anti-social acts.
General information
The object's anti-terrorist protection passport contains information intended for official, official use by state authorities. The main purpose of this document is to provide all the necessary information on the implementation of the fight against attacks, the implementation of measures to prevent, eliminate or minimize the consequences of acts of extremism. The anti-terrorist security passport also includes information on the rules for providing assistance to victims of illegal actions, as well as conductingresponse operations.

Document Development
The anti-terrorist security passport is compiled at the level of the administrative department of the facility with the involvement, if necessary, of an expert institution. The guarantee for the completeness and reliability of the information specified in the document is fully borne by the head of the security department of the enterprise or the deputy head of the facility administration. The anti-terrorist passport is subject to mandatory coordination with the authorities of the Ministry of Emergency Situations, the Ministry of Internal Affairs and the Federal Security Service at the territorial level. The validity of the document from the moment of its adoption is 2 years, after which it must be reissued.
Document form
The presence of an anti-terrorist security passport is considered a prerequisite for facilities with an increased risk of extremist manifestations. Tothese include both strategically important objects of the Russian Federation, and places with a high number of people (from 200 people and more). Thus, the anti-terrorist security passport of a cultural institution, like any other organization, must contain standard instructions for organizing protective measures against extremist threats.
Make changes
If necessary, the information contained in the anti-terrorist security passport can be changed or supplemented. In this case, adjustments are made to each copy of the document, indicating the reasons for their occurrence and the date they were made.
The anti-terrorist security passport must be amended in such cases:
- Change in legal requirements to establish security measures and protect citizens and facilities from terrorist threats. Events are regulated by the regulations of the Russian Federation and the Anti-Terrorist Commission (AC).
- Receipt of recommendations in writing from the AK of the region, municipal institutions or the FSB Directorate in Russia, certified by the signature of the head of one of the listed authorities.
- Reconstruction of buildings or premises of the certified object, redevelopment of its adjacent territory or completion of major repairs of structures.
- Changing the type of economic activity of the object and the tenant composition of the premises in the building.
- Introducing internal changes to the measures to ensure the protection of the object, such as re-equipping the building with video equipment or other means of control, as well as changing the scheme of its protection. According to this provision, the passport of the anti-terrorist security of the educational institution, in which work was carried out to re-equip and improve the security system, is subject to mandatory change.
- Change of the owner of the object, legal form of the enterprise or its name.
- Change in the composition of the officials indicated in the passport, as well as ways to contact them.
- Conversion of other important data entered into the document or directly related to security.
Document structure
Regardless of whether the anti-terrorist security passport of a school or any other organization is being compiled, the instruction includes the following sections:
- Table of contents.
- General information.
- Personnel section.
- Analysis and modeling of situations similar to acts of terrorism.
- Measures to ensure the security of the functioning of the organization.
- Forces and means of protection.
- Situational plans.
- Life support systems.
- Interaction with law enforcement and regulatory authorities, as well as supervisory authorities.
- List of those sources from which the information was taken.
Important nuances to ensure the protection of the object from terrorism
For a reliable security organization, some points should be taken into account:
- As the facts show, the greatest number of terrorist actions are carried out by perpetrators at facilities they have studied well, with carefully traced specifics and nature of production. This greatly facilitates the preparation of illegal acts, allows you to use suitable means to commit criminal acts, find your like-minded people and accomplices. That is why extremists prefer to carry out illegal actions in the places of their present or former work, where they have a number of acquaintances.
- Terrorists are constantly improving the plan of undermining, using hardly recognizable tactics of actions, trying to disguise them as emergencies and accidents that occurred as a result of flaws in the technological process or due to unintentional actions of employees of the enterprise. Also, illegal activities are often carried out in specially selected areas of the organization, where traces of the use of explosives are destroyed or remote and delayed devices are used.
Signs of possible preparation of illegal action
There are a number of criteria by which you can identify the risk of a terrorist threat:
- The manifestation by persons of unreasonably increased interest in certain aspects of the object's activity, the study of the natureenvironment in his environment.
- Frequent appearance of strangers, drawing up schemes, making suspicious video or photography.
- Excessive interest in security personnel with clarification of official or confidential information.
- Unauthorized persons have been observed entering the basement or attic of the facility.
- An attempt by unknown people to enter the territory of the facility using documents, the verification of which does not provide information about their bearer.
- Providing false personal data by the visitor to the administration and staff of the enterprise.
- Attempt to smuggle a bundle, package, parcel into the territory of the facility through an employee of the enterprise for a cash reward.
- The interest of persons in the access control system of the enterprise, security, the study of vulnerable areas.
- Clarifying information about the possibility of creating an emergency and the consequences of the use of explosives in the conditions of this facility.
- Creation of prerequisites for putting equipment out of action and complicating the elimination of accidents.
- Detection of various suspicious devices at the scene of the accident.
